Access 2003数据库应用系统开发
书 号:ISBN 978-7-5083-7183-2
作 者:丛书编委会
出版社:中国电力出版社
定 价:22.00元
内容提要:
本书是按照高职高专学生的培养目标和基本要求,结合作者近年来的教学和实践经验,遵循项目驱动教学模式,为进一步推动教学改革而编写的一本基于Access 2003数据库的应用系统开发教程。全书共分为11章,主要内容包括:数据库基本原理,关系数据库管理系统Access 2003概述,创建数据库、数据库中的表对象,查询、报表、页、宏对象设计,窗体的制作,Access 2003的编程工具,数据库管理和安全性及数据库应用系统设计概要。每章围绕一个典型应用进行讲解,理论与实例相结合,有利于初学者系统地学习Access的知识,掌握应用系统的开发方法,为进一步学习数据库技术打下基础。为便于学习,书中还提供各章中典型项目的源程序。
本书可作为高职高专院校相关专业学生学习数据库课程的教材,也适合作为广大计算机爱好者的自学教材或参考书。
目 录
丛书序
前 言
第1章 数据库基本原理 1
1.1 数据库的基本概念 1
1.2 数据模型 3
1.3 数据库的分类 6
1.4 数据库的应用 7
复习思考题 7
第2章 关系数据库管理系统
Access 2003概述 9
2.1 关系型数据库Access 2003 9
2.2 Access 2003的基本结构 12
2.3 Access 2003的帮助系统 14
本章小结 15
复习思考题 15
实验一 认识Access 2003系统窗口 16
第3章 创建数据库 17
3.1 案例分析 17
3.2 使用数据库向导创建数据库 18
3.3 自行创建一个空数据库 23
3.4 数据库的基本操作 25
3.5 管理数据库 26
本章小结 28
复习思考题 28
实验二 创建学生成绩管理系统
数据库 29
第4章 数据库中的表对象 30
4.1 案例分析 30
4.2 表对象创建 30
4.3 表的字段 35
4.4 表的备份、删除与更名 44
4.5 表对象间的关联设定 46
4.6 记录的基本操作 49
4.7 设置数据表视图的格式 51
4.8 在数据表视图上进行数据检索 55
4.9 数据的导入与导出 58
本章小结 66
复习思考题 67
实验三 创建数据库中的表对象 68
第5章 查询对象设计 72
5.1 案例分析 72
5.2 查询对象 73
5.3 设计选择查询 76
5.4 选择查询的应用设计 84
5.5 设计交叉表查询 90
5.6 生成表查询 93
5.7 其他操作查询 95
本章小结 98
复习思考题 98
实验四 建立查询 100
第6章 窗体的制作 102
6.1 案例分析 102
6.2 了解窗体 103
6.3 使用向导创建窗体 105
6.4 使用设计视图创建窗体 109
6.5 在窗体中使用控件 114
6.6 窗体外观的修饰 120
本章小结 122
复习思考题 123
实验五 创建窗体的方法 125
第7章 报表对象设计 126
7.1 案例分析 126
7.2 报表对象概述 127
7.3 报表设计向导的应用 128
7.4 报表设计视图 132
7.5 报表基本控件及其应用 133
7.6 在报表设计视图下设计报表 137
7.7 报表的打印及打印预览 144
本章小结 145
复习思考题 146
实验六 报表的创建 147
第8章 页对象设计 149
8.1 案例分析 149
8.2 页对象概述 150
8.3 利用向导创建简单数据页
对象 151
8.4 在页设计视图中进行页对象
设计 155
8.5 编辑数据访问页 159
8.6 访问数据访问页 162
本章小结 163
复习思考题 163
实验七 创建数据访问页 164
第9章 宏对象设计 166
9.1 案例分析 166
9.2 宏的基本概念 167
9.3 宏对象设计 168
9.4 宏对象的编辑与修改 172
9.5 宏对象的调试与执行 173
9.6 宏对象的其他应用 174
本章小结 176
复习思考题 176
实验八 宏的创建和使用 177
第10章 Access 2003的编程
工具 179
10.1 案例分析 179
10.2 VBA程序设计基础 179
10.3 VBA编程环境 181
10.4 模块的基本概念 188
10.5 模块的分类 189
10.6 创建VBA模块 191
10.7 模块间的调用 192
10.8 事件过程 192
本章小结 194
复习思考题 195
第11章 数据库管理和安全性 196
11.1 案例分析 196
11.2 数据库的安全性保护 196
11.3 设置数据库密码 197
11.4 用户级安全机制 198
11.5 管理安全机制 201
本章小结 204
复习思考题 204